carboniferous, a. [Carbon + -ferous.].
Producing or containing carbon or coal. [1913 Webster]
OXFORD DICTIONARY
carboniferous, adj. & n.
--adj.
1 producing coal.
2 (Carboniferous) Geol. of or relating to the fifth period in the Palaeozoic era, with evidence of the first reptiles and extensive coal-forming swamp forests.
